Default Shock comparison

Looking to upgrade away from air shocks. Have a 2013 Tour bike. What is the difference between the 54000008 and the 54000159 shocks?

The 54000008 are standard ride height and are listed for bikes as old as 09, The 54000159 are lowered and are listed only for 16,17&18 bikes
spend a little more and buy Ohlins,or Pro Action ..

Ohlins and Pro-Action are great shocks. If they are out of your budget range check out Progressive Suspension. Progressive has products that are far better than anything Harley sells for the same or less money than Harley asks. I'm running Progressive 444 shocks and I think they are great. If you want a lower ride look at their 944 series.
